Ajith Kumar’s fans turn heroes to save the day


Compiled by IYLIA MARSYA ISKANDAR, C. ARUNO and R. ARAVINTHAN

A YOUNG boy in Menglembu, Ipoh, who was helping his mother sell flowers by the roadside to sustain the family’s income, received some much-needed help from the Malaysian Ajith Kumar Fans United fan club, Makkal Osai reported.The story about the boy, identified as Vickneswaran, went viral after his plight was posted online.
